The WAN Configuration menu displays and permits changing your connection profile(s), Virtual Private Networks (VPNs) and default profile, creating or deleting additional connection profiles, and configuring or reconfiguring the manner in which you may be using the Router to connect to more than one service provider or remote site. See “WAN Configuration,” beginning on page 2-1. See also Chapter 5, “Virtual Private Networks (VPNs).”

The System Configuration menus display and permit changing:

• IP Setup

• Filter Sets

• IP Address Serving

• Network Address Translation (NAT)

• Date and Time

• SNMP (Simple Network Management Protocol)

• Security

• Upgrade Feature Set

• Change Device to a Bridge

• Logging

and more. See “System Configuration Features,” beginning on page 3-1.

The Utilities & Diagnostics menus provide a selection of the various tools for monitoring and diagnosing the Router's behavior, as well as for updating the software and rebooting the system. See Chapter 11, “Utilities and Diagnostics.”

The Statistics & Logs menus display several sets of tables and device logs that show information about your Router, your network, and their history. See “Statistics & Logs,” beginning on page 9-3.

The Quick Menus screen is a shortcut entry point to a variety of the most commonly used configuration menus that are accessed through the other menu entry points.

The Quick View menu displays at a glance current real-time operating information about your Router. See

“Quick View Status Overview” on page 9-1.

Motorola Netopia® Models

This Administrator’s Handbook covers all of the Motorola Netopia® ENT Enterprise-Series Router models. However some information in this guide will only apply to a specific model.

Screen differences

Because different Motorola Netopia® ENT Enterprise-Series models offer many different features and interfaces, the options shown on some screens in this Administrator’s Handbook may not appear on your own particular model’s Telnet screen.

These differences are noted throughout the manual.
